CV     

I did my thesis within the Number Theory Research Group of Universitat Politècnica de Catalunya (UPC), under the supervision of Joan-C. Lario. After short research stays at the University of Cambridge, MIT and UCSD, I was a postdoc at the University of Bielefeld, the University of Duisburg-Essen, and UPC/BGSmath. I was a member at the Institute for Advanced Study for the academic year 2018-19 and then a research scientist at MIT from 2019 until 2021.
